How to tell them apart

Wahoo

Vertical tiger bars that flare after hookup, long beak-like jaw, blade body.

King Mackerel

Lateral line takes a sharp dip below the second dorsal; juveniles can carry spots — check the line, not the spots.

King mackerel, next to wahoo: no vertical bars; wahoo's bars and longer snout.

Every state, both fish

The two fish are regulated differently in 13 of 13 states with a rule for either. In Florida (Atlantic), wahoo is No size limit, 2 per person and king mackerel is 24 in fork length min, 2 per person. Call the fish wrong and you keep a short one or throw back a legal one.

Which gets bigger, wahoo or king mackerel?

Wahoo. The heaviest state record we hold is 182 lb 3 oz in Massachusetts; the heaviest king mackerel record is 90 lb in Florida.

Which is better to eat, wahoo or king mackerel?

Wahoo: Excellent — lean and clean; don't overcook. King Mackerel: Good smoked; big kings carry elevated mercury.
